Annual conference of the German Cable Car Association – exchange, innovation and expertise.

At this year’s annual meeting of the German Cable Car Association (Verband Deutscher Seilbahnen e.V.), ROTEC was once again represented as an expert body. Sebastian and Dirk attended the event and exchanged views with representatives of the cable car industry on current developments, safety standards, and technical innovations.

As every year, the event provided an ideal platform to gain new inspiration and maintain direct contact with operators and professional colleagues.

The focus was on specialist knowledge, networking, and practical insights into cable car operations.

Visit to the Silver Mountain and Alpine Coaster

Another item on the program was a visit to the Silberberg cable car and the mine at Silberberg, as well as the Silberberg Coaster, which opened this year. These facilities exemplify the successful blend of tradition, technology, and tourism. The alpine coaster not only provided excitement but also offered fascinating insights into modern safety concepts.

The Silberberg Coaster was put into operation this year. ROTEC was involved in the acceptance process and ensured that all technical requirements and testing specifications were met.

Excursion to the Great Arber

Another item on the program took the participants to the Großer Arber ski area in the Bavarian Forest. During an excursion, they gained fascinating insights into the technical facilities of the Arber mountain railway. These included the modern snowmaking system, the snow groomer garage, the newly opened bike park, and the hydroelectric power plant.

This visit impressively demonstrated how diverse and sustainable cable car technology is implemented today and how closely tourism, technology and environmental protection can be interconnected.
